- Q3176134 abstract "Jeanne d'Arc Mujawamariya (born 13 March 1970, in Kigali) is a Rwandan politician. Since 2006 she has been the Minister of Education (formally, the Minister of Education, Science, Technology and Research) in the government of Rwanda.Mujawamariya earned a B.Sc. from Peoples' Friendship University of Russia and in 1997 received an M.Sc. in chemistry from the same UniversityPeoples' Friendship University of Russia. She went on to earn a Ph.D. in chemistry and physics at IIT Roorkee in 2001. She is married and blessed with three children.From 2003 to 2006, she served as Minister of State for Primary and Secondary Education in the Rwandan government and in 2005 she became the Minister of State in Charge of Higher Education in the same Ministry of Education, Science, Technology and Research. In 2006, she became the minister of education up to March 2008.In January 2008, Mujawamariya appeared before a Rwandan parliamentary commission investigating the continued presence of "genocide ideology" in Rwandan schools. Several MPs on the commission criticized Mujawamariya and Joseph Murekeraho, Minister of State for Primary and Secondary Education, for taking insufficient punitive action against teachers and curriculum developers who were disseminating anti-Tutsi sentiments in schools.In March 2008, Dr. Jeanne d'Arc Mujawamariya went on to become the Minister in the Prime Minister's Office in charge of Gender and Family Promotion, a post she occupied until March 2011 when she became the Vice Chancellor /Rector of the prestigious Kigali Institute of Science and Technology-Rwanda.Dr. Jeanne d'Arc Mujawamariya was a the helm of the institute until March 1st, 2013 when she was appointed by H.E. the President of Rwanda as Rwanda’s envoy to Russian Federation.
